How much do computer operations jobs pay per week?

As of Jul 7, 2026, the average weekly pay for computer operations in Ontario is $656.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$490.38 and $884.62 per week,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Is computer operator a skilled job?

A computer operator is considered a skilled job that requires technical knowledge of computer systems, operating procedures, and troubleshooting. It often involves familiarity with hardware, software, and monitoring tools, and may require certifications or training to perform tasks efficiently.

What are computer operation skills for a job?

Computer operations skills for a job include proficiency with operating systems, hardware, and software applications, as well as understanding system maintenance, troubleshooting, and data management. Familiarity with tools like command-line interfaces, network basics, and automation scripts can also be important for efficiency and accuracy in the role.

What is computer operation in jobs?

Computer operation in jobs involves managing and controlling computer systems and equipment to ensure they function correctly. It includes tasks such as monitoring system performance, running scheduled processes, troubleshooting issues, and maintaining hardware and software. Operators often use tools like command-line interfaces, monitoring software, and may require certifications or training in IT or systems management.

What is the difference between Computer Operations vs Network Technician?

AspectComputer OperationsNetwork Technician
Required CredentialsTypically includes certifications like CompTIA A+ or Network+; some roles may require basic networking knowledgeOften requires CompTIA Network+ or Cisco CCNA certifications; strong networking skills needed
Work EnvironmentData centers, IT departments, corporate offices; focus on hardware and system maintenanceNetwork labs, client sites, data centers; focus on network setup, troubleshooting, and maintenance
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for system support, hardware management, and operational tasksPrimarily in telecommunications, IT services, and enterprise networks for network infrastructure support

Computer Operations professionals focus on managing and maintaining computer systems and hardware, ensuring smooth daily operations. Network Technicians specialize in installing, troubleshooting, and maintaining network infrastructure. While both roles require technical certifications and work in similar environments, their core responsibilities differ—Computer Operations centers on systems, whereas Network Technicians focus on networks.

The Operations Consultant works in partnership with the Operations Supervisor to maintain stockroom organization and merchandise updates.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Client Service
  • Provide friendly, professional and knowledgeable service to clients as needed during store business hours.
  • Assist in training other cashiers and consultants on Point-Of-Sale (POS) and MPOS.

Store Presentation
  • Assist in maintaining standards of cleanliness and organization within the cashier zone.
  • Be aware of and assist in maintaining SEPHORA's merchandising concepts.
  • Participate in programs to reduce shortage/loss.

Merchandising and Operations
  • Perform shipment receipt and processing in a timely manner.
  • Organize and maintain stockroom per company standards.
  • Process transfers, damages and testers per company standards.
  • Check in all visual elements and communicate missing/damaged pieces to Operations Supervisor.
  • Ensure safety and tidiness standards are respected and maintained at all times.
  • Communicate inventory issues/concerns to Supervisor (s), Assistant Manager(s) or Store Manager.
  • Ensure compliance with sampling policies and procedures.
  • Participate in inventory control.
  • Designated consultants will be cross-trained in cashier functions.

EXPECTED S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S
  • 1-2 years of retail/client service industry experience, preferably in a stockroom capacity.
  • Possess good computer, arithmetic and organizational skills.
  • Ability to multi-task, while being attentive to the needs of clients and the business.
  • Effective time management, problem solving and communication skills.
  • A High School graduate or equivalent.
  • Flexible availability including evenings, weekends and holidays is required.

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ION
Physical Requirements:
  • Work in a fragrance filled environment.
  • Lift and carry up to 50 pounds.
  • Bend and stretch to stock shelves.

Sephora is a renowned player in the beauty industry, headquartered in San Francisco, CA, United States. Launched in France in 1970, it has revolutionized the cosmetics sector with its innovative retail concept centred around creating an engaging environment where clients can touch, play, and explore an extensive range of skincare, makeup, fragrance and hair products. While Sephora operates under the parent organization LVMH Moët Hennessy Louis Vuitton, its distinct brand identity is grounded in its mission to make every woman feel beautiful and adored. The company places a high value on innovation, diversity, and inclusivity, reflected by its broad spectrum of 3000 plus brands which are tailored to cater to the beauty needs of diverse demographics.
